    Beautiful little place, especially for boating and fishing activities. We only ate at the pub associated with Hinchinbrook Resorts where we stayed and we couldn’t fault the service or the food. We did a 3 hour sunset boat trip with Lockie of North Queensland Island Charters, around the western and southern sides of Hinchinbrook, which was fantastic, the water was like glass and the sunset as beautiful. We heard whales talking to each other from the ocean depths, just amazing. The only negative are the mosquitoes at nightfall - make sure you wear repellent! I popped out to take a sunset photo and got about 10 mozzie bites.

    Fishing lodge for trailer boats accessing the estuary and Hinchinbrook Island. Motel units and cabins. Clean. Good condition. Nice lawns leading onto the estuary. Pool currently being upgraded. Friendly staff. General store. Good pub across the road and another pub in nearby Lucinda. We were tourists passing through and enjoyed our overnight stay. Heaven for a fishing holiday.

    Clean and comfortable accommodation. Friendly, knowledgeable staff. Check in procedure was quite confusing as reception for the lodge is not located with the lodge, and closes early on Sundays!! Go to the little shop next to the boat ramp and make it before 12 midday on Sundays.
